Estée Lauder Gentle Eye Makeup Remover

I ran into this product a couple years ago when my sister left some of her makeup products at home.  My my.  I have been in love ever since.  Out of the many eye makeup remover I have used, this has got to be THE best one.  I have really sensitive eyes which means oily removers bring me huge discomfort.  Although it is a bit high-end, it is completely worth it.


Applying: It is extremely light.  It feels like I'm washing my eyes with water and there's hardly any irritation.  Even if a little product get in my eyes, it feels like nothing.  There's absolutely no oily substance left over leaving no residue.

Effectiveness: It gets off almost all my eye makeup off with ease.  Dab some on a cotton ball, gently rub it over your eyelids, clean up the excess with q-tips, and you're done.

Final Thoughts: I highly recommend this product to anyone with sensitive eyes.  Although it is priced at $18, this is a splurge I will be willing to spend.  It is highly effective and non-greasy making every penny worth it.

CLIO Gelpresso Eyeliner Review

Hi Everyone!

Today I have a review of the CLIO Gelpresso Waterproof Pencil Eyeliner in Golden Black.  It is a Korean eyeliner so it is difficult to find in regular US beauty stores; however, you can order them at some online stores that sell Korean cosmetic products.


Color: Matte black with subtle hints of gold and silver glitter - gives a nice tone-downed sparkle to the black color.


Applying: I have to say that it applies pretty well.  It is not too smooth so you do have to draw back and forth to get the right amount.

How long it lasts: I put the eyeliner on in the morning around 9 AM and by 4 PM it started smudging and transferred to my lower lash line making me look like I had raccoon eyes.

Taking it off: Very Difficult.  I use my amazing Estee Lauder Eye Makeup Remover which removes almost every eye makeup I use without difficulty.  However, the Gelpresso Eyeliner would not come off with the remover and it almost looked like the eyeliner stained my eyelids.  I used twice as much remover than I usually do, which made me want to not use the eyeliner again.

Final Thoughts: It is not a go-to product for me.  The fact that it smudges after a while and is extremely difficult to get off are big turnoffs for me especially because I am an avid fan for long-lasting eyeliner.  Recommended for short-term wear (dinner dates, going shopping, watching movies, etc...)
